Anyways, “bad mixes” are subjective to some degree but not completely. Someone might consider a song badly mixed if it’s guilty of the following.
Unbalanced: say the low end is drowning out the high end, or vice versa. Maybe the mid-range is poking out too much so the track feels boxy or congested. Maybe there’s an instrument too loud or maybe it’s too low. Maybe there’s right stereo field feels too heavy compared to the left. Many ways a track can be unbalanced
Resonance: You may find that specific frequencies resonate too loud, piercing your ear, causing a headache. You generally wanna cut that crap out
Masking: when two tracks occupy a similar frequency range and lose definition/clarity when heard at the same time. A good mix makes room for every track to coexist peacefully and somewhat in its own space
Bad dynamics: say a bass guitar is too loud on some notes, but soft on others. It’s hard to feel the full impact of the bass if it’s nearly mute some moments, or overbearing in other moments.
Clipping: Much like everything else, this can be done for stylistic choices (See the guitar in Pink Matter by Frank for example.) but this is when a track is going past 0dbs, whats standard for all audio systems, so it distorts in a real nasty way.
there are a multitude of ways mixing can be considered “bad” but these are the main ones that come to mind.
